I just do as it tells me. This was output when compiling
am-utils-6.0.9 on Gentoo Linux x86.
Linux kuro 2.6.11-ck1 #1 SMP Fri Mar 11 22:57:24 EST 2005 i686
Intel(R) Pentium(R) 4 CPU 2.80GHz GenuineIntel GNU/Linux
Attached are the complained about files, let me know if you need anything else.
checking linux/auto_fs.h usability... no
checking linux/auto_fs.h presence... yes
configure: WARNING: linux/auto_fs.h: present but cannot be compiled
configure: WARNING: linux/auto_fs.h: check for missing prerequisite headers?
configure: WARNING: linux/auto_fs.h: proceeding with the preprocessor's result
configure: WARNING: ## ------------------------------------ ##
configure: WARNING: ## Report this to address@hidden ##
configure: WARNING: ## ------------------------------------ ##
checking for linux/auto_fs.h... yes
checking linux/auto_fs4.h usability... no
checking linux/auto_fs4.h presence... yes
configure: WARNING: linux/auto_fs4.h: present but cannot be compiled
configure: WARNING: linux/auto_fs4.h: check for missing prerequisite headers?
configure: WARNING: linux/auto_fs4.h: proceeding with the preprocessor's result
configure: WARNING: ## ------------------------------------ ##
configure: WARNING: ## Report this to address@hidden ##
configure: WARNING: ## ------------------------------------ ##
checking for linux/auto_fs4.h... yes
